Due to growth across Bristol, Swindon and Cardiff locations, this top 15 accountancy firm established in the 1930's with an entrepreneurial and dynamic feel who have a growing strategy nationally and regionally are recruiting for four Audit and Accounts Seniors, to assist the Partners and Manager in delivery of statutory audit and accounts preparation services. The offices client base is predominantly SME/Owner Managed Businesses based together with UK subsidiaries and the charity/not for profit sector. The work will be approximately audit 50% and accounts 50%.


The Audit and Accounts Senior duties will be:
·Management and delivery of audit/accounts assignments for Limited Companies (including groups), Sole Traders and Partnerships from both balanced systems including cloud-based software and incomplete records
·Preparing draft corporation tax and business tax computations including supporting analysis
·Planning audit assignments, including budgeting and use of analytical review
·Taking the lead and assisting on audit assignments
·Supervising, delegating and reviewing audit work of juniors
·Delivering information and communicate with clients in a timely and effective manner
·Assisting the Manager and Partners on ad-hoc project work

Qualifications
·ACA/ACCA qualified/part-qualified with at least 3 years of practice experience (QBE will be considered)

The Audit and Accounts Senior will have the following attributes and skills:
·Ability to multi task and prioritise a number of jobs, whilst demonstrating excellent time management skills to ensure all deadlines and expectations are met
·Ideally experience leading and/or assisting on Limited Company audits including; planning, preparation and completion (training will be given depending on experience)
·Display strong technical knowledge of Financial Reporting Standards and International Standards for Auditing
·Excellent verbal and written communication skills
·Strong analytical skills with good attention to detail
·Display commercial awareness
·Strong interpersonal skills
·Good experience using a variety of bookkeeping software, including cloud-based platforms such as Sage, QuickBooks and Xero
